Reference table
| g | Cups |
|---|---|
| 50 | 0.255 |
| 100 | 0.509 |
| 150 | 0.764 |
| 200 | 1.018 |
| 250 | 1.273 |
Weigh for salads, bowls, or purées; pat dry if adding to stir-fries to reduce spatter.
